RPO Resound

Orchestral music in the community

At the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ra, we believe that everyone deserves to benefit from the life-enhancing power of great music. That's why we are dedicated to finding imaginative ways to engage those who might not otherwise have access to a rich musical life. Through RPO Resound, we take music beyond the concert hall and out into communities. These programmes allow us to witness first-hand the profound impact music has on individuals and groups.

Podcast

Journeys of Discovery

Our Journeys of Discovery podcast takes a broader look at the role of music and creativity for individuals and society – a reflection of the spirit of journeying and adventure that characterises our concerts.

Recordings

Latest releases

Recordings made by the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ra (RPO) have been enjoyed by millions of people around the world for decades. Most recently, we have partnered with harmonia mundi to release recordings of great symphonic repertoire with our Music Director, Vasily Petrenko.
